马哈雷帕一家带水疗中心的一流酒店内的花园和水上平房。
这家一流的酒店提供客房、复式家庭房、带私人泳池的花园平房、坐落在海边的水上平房以及海滨平房。绝对浪漫 !在日光浴酒吧品尝鸡尾酒后,可在 Mahana'i 餐厅享用晚餐,或在 Miti Bar Terrasse(位于泳池畔的理想位置)品尝朗姆酒。L'hôtel dispose en outre d'un Spa, d'un club de plongée, ainsi que d'une piscine à débordement.

While the weather wasn’t always cooperating with us, we took part in horseback riding, the spa and a jet ski tour booked through the resort at very reasonable rates. We also took advantage of the many free activities at Manava such as kayaking, snorkeling off the back deck of our bungalow, and of course the infinity pool.
The staff were friendly and helpful throughout our stay. We only ate a lunch at the bar restaurant which was good but a bit pricey (US$22). We went elsewhere for dinners as there were several options with high ratings. The included breakfast at the resort restaurant was good.
I was especially impressed by one of the house cleaning staff who recognized my light pollution remedy (a towel over a bright AC unit display) and found a setting to shut off the display for the remainder of our stay.
Our flight out wasn’t until the evening, but it was refreshing to have the Manava staff continue to allow us to stay on-property after checking out at 11am. They even have showers you can use if you want to continue to use the beach/pool/etc until it is time to make your way to the ferry.
All-in-all, we had a great visit and were sad to leave.
